Event | Petzl Tactical Rope Access Workshop | August 6-7, 2010 jpg image Event | .Petzl .Tactical Rope Access Workshop. | August 6-7, 2010

Petzl course # TAC080610

Sign-Up Deadline: July 14, 2010

Participants will have the opportunity to test drive Petzl descent control devices such as the tactical EXO system and learn more about how to ascend and position partners with this device. Rapid ascending, descending and switchovers will be covered on other lightweight Petzl equipment. Roof-top operations such as the set-up of releasable anchor systems as well as rigging lowering and raising systems using Petzl’s S.O.S. kit will also be addressed.
Instructor: Steve Crandall

Event | Petzl Equipment Management Workshop | August 24-25, 2010 jpg image Event | .Petzl .Equipment Management Workshop. | August 24-25, 2010

Petzl course # PPE082410

Sign-Up Deadline: July 30, 2010

Workshop participants will learn Petzl’s recommendations for care, maintenance, and inspection of life safety equipment. The program will cover practical techniques and procedures required to conduct thorough examinations, produce inspection reports, and specify corrective action when needed. Considerations for creating a thorough life safety equipment management system and inspection regime will also be covered.
Instructor: Rick Vance

Event | Petzl Arborist Climbing & Rescue Workshop | August 26-27, 2010 jpg image Event | .Petzl .Arborist Climbing & Rescue Workshop. | August 26-27, 2010

Petzl course # ARB082610

Sign-Up Deadline: July 30, 2010

Workshop participants will learn about advanced tree-climbing systems that make tree climbing safer, easier, and more efficient. Topics will include single rope and double rope techniques, limb walking, and climbing rope installation / retrieval. Basic concepts of physics and mechanical advantage will be introduced as they relate to climbing systems. Arborist ascent and aerial rescue techniques will also be covered. Drop tests will be performed to demonstrate the strengths and limitations of key pieces of equipment.
Instructors: Luke Glines & Charley Wagner

Click on thumbnail of Peak Rescue Institute logo jpg image to see training information. Peak Rescue Institute | Technician & Specialist Courses

October 4-10,   2010

PRI's Technician Level Course is an entry level program and no prior experience is required. However, even skilled rescuers will be challenged. The curriculum was developed to meet NFPA 1006 guidelines for Rope Technicians.

PRI's Specialist Level Course is designed for Technician Level graduates who have a solid background in technical rope rescue and have a desire to build on their skills. On the first day of the Specialist Course, students must successfully pass an evaluation of Technician Level skills.

NOTE: Technician and Specialist courses run concurrently, October 4-10.
